From Rane pro audio reference:
"From our example, for every input increase of 1.6 dB above the hinge point, the output only increases 1 dB, and for every input decrease of 1.6 dB below the hinge point, the output only decreases 1 dB."
http://www.rane.com/par-c.htmlAuthor is describing the earliest compressors which use a hinge point, instead of a threshold. I'd like to hear that in action. Are there any modern devices that work in this way?
